Ingredients You’ll Need
- ¾ cup chicken broth, vegetable broth, or water: This liquid helps to steam the beans and infuses them with flavor. For a lighter dish, vegetable broth is a great choice.
- 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ice, divided: The star of the dish, lemon juice brightens the beans and adds a refreshing flair. Make sure to use fresh lemons for the best taste.
- 2 cloves garlic, finely minced or pressed through a garlic press: Fresh garlic offers a robust taste that enhances the overall dish. Don’t hesitate to add a bit more if you love garlic!
- ½ teaspoon coarse, kosher salt (or ¼ teaspoon table salt): Salt elevates all flavors, ensuring the beans taste their best.
- 1 pound fresh green beans, ends trimmed if needed: Use crisp, bright green beans for that satisfying crunch.
- 1 teaspoon fresh lemon zest: This will further enhance the lemon flavor, adding a fragrant touch. Zest those lemons before juicing!
How to Make Lemon Garlic Skillet Green Beans
- Prepare the Skillet Base: In a 10- or 12-inch skillet, combine ¾ cup chicken broth (or water), 2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ice, 2 cloves finely minced garlic, and ½ teaspoon coarse kosher salt. Bring the mixture to a simmer over medium heat.
- Add the Green Beans: Once simmering, toss in 1 pound of fresh green beans. Stir briefly to coat the beans in the liquid.
- Cover and Cook: Place a lid on the skillet and let the beans simmer for about 6 to 8 minutes. Adjust the heat to keep a gentle simmer; you don’t want a vigorous boil. Cook until the beans reach your desired tenderness.
- Finishing Touches: When the beans are done, remove the skillet from the heat. Drizzle with the remaining 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ice and sprinkle 1 teaspoon lemon zest on top. Give everything a gentle toss to combine.
- Serve: Enjoy your Lemon Garlic Skillet Green Beans immediately for the best flavor and texture!
Storing & Reheating
Storing is quite simple! Once cooled, place le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ator where they’ll stay fresh for about 3 to 5 days. If you’re looking to keep them longer, you can freeze them for up to 3 months. When reheating, pop them in the microwave for a minute or two until warmed through, or sauté them briefly on the stovetop. Do keep in mind that while they’ll still taste delicious, the texture may soften a bit upon reheating. A quick splash of fresh lemon juice can help refresh the flavor!
Chef’s Helpful Tips
- Ensure your skillet is the right size: A too-small skillet may crowd the beans, leading to uneven cooking.
- Experiment with flavors: Try adding a pinch of red pepper flakes for a gentle heat or fresh herbs like thyme or parsley for an aromatic twist.
- Don’t overcook: Keep an eye on the beans while they simmer; you want them to remain vibrant and slightly crisp.
- Use high-quality broth: It makes a world of difference in the flavor profile of your dish. Homemade or low-sodium versions work beautifully.
- Zest before juicing: Make sure to zest your lemons first; it’s easier and ensures you get the flavorful outer peel!

Recipe FAQs
Can I use frozen green beans instead of fresh?
Absolutely! If you’re using frozen green beans, shorten the cooking time to about 4 to 6 minutes. Since they’re pre-cooked, they won’t need to simmer as long, and you’ll still achieve a delightful result.
How do you know when the green beans are done?
You’ll know they’re done when they’re vibrant green and tender yet still have a slight bite or crunch. If you prefer softer beans, just simmer them a little longer.
What can I serve this dish with?
These Lemon Garlic Skillet Green Beans pair beautifully with a variety of proteins such as grilled chicken, baked fish, or even a hearty pasta dish. They’re versatile enough to complement almost anything you have on the table.
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
While best enjoyed fresh, you can prepare the beans ahead of time and store them in the fridge. Just reheat them gently on the stove or microwave before serving, adding a splash of lemon juice for freshness.

Lemon Garlic Skillet Green Beans
Elevate your dinner with flavorful Lemon Garlic Skillet Green Beans. This dish combines fresh ingredients, including green beans and zesty lemon juice, ensuring a quick yet delicious addition to any meal.
- Total Time: 26 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
Ingredients
- ¾ cup chicken broth, vegetable broth, or water
- 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ice, divided
- 2 cloves garlic finely minced or pressed through a garlic press
- ½ teaspoon coarse, kosher salt
- 1 pound fresh green beans, ends trimmed, if needed
- 1 teaspoon fresh lemon zest
Instructions
- In a 10- or 12-inch skillet, combine the broth (or water), 2 tablespoons of lemon juice, garlic, and salt. Heat to a simmer over medium heat.
- Introduce the green beans, giving them a quick toss. Cover the skillet and let it simmer for 6 to 8 minutes, adjusting heat as necessary to maintain a gentle simmer.
- Remove the skillet from the heat and add the remaining tablespoon of lemon juice along with the lemon zest.
- Serve the green beans immediately.
Notes
For extra flavor, consider adding a pinch of red pepper flakes for a mild kick.
If green beans are large, cut them into smaller pieces for more even cooking.
Adjust the lemon juice to taste before serving.
